About the Role

The Staff Pipeline Engineer will work on project teams to create world-class designs for new projects, alterations, and redevelopments on a variety of pipeline projects, including transmission and distribution pipelines. The Staff Pipeline Engineer will work with the project team throughout the design and construction process, adapting pipeline plans according to budget constraints, design factors, or client needs.

Responsibilities

  • Perform pipeline design of projects from the conceptual phase through design completion.
  • Modify and review production drawings for a variety of projects including, but not limited to: projects including pipeline projects, transmission & distribution pipelines.
  • Design pipeline components to meet project needs and requirements set forth by project managers.
  • Apply strong knowledge of commonly used pipeline engineering/design concepts, principles, practices, codes, and procedures within the pipeline engineering services industry.
  • Research and compile project-related data as required by the project managers. Compile studies and reports. Write specifications. Assess the feasibility or soundness of proposed applications when data is insufficient, or testing is advisable.
  • Update drawings provided by senior engineers to verify that corrections are made within multiple CAD-related software.
  • Compile information for client presentations, shop drawing review, and contract administration for the design of pipeline projects, including transmission & distribution pipelines.
  • Perform field inspections, measurements, or calculations for public and private clients.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.
  • Complies with all policies and standards.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's Degree in Mechanical or Civil Engineering or related degree from an ABET-accredited program and 3 years of pipeline engineering experience required. Consulting preferred.
  • Or Bachelor's Degree in Mechanical or Civil Engineering Technology or related degree from an ABET-accredited program, successful completion of Fundamentals of Engineering (FE) exam, and 3 years of pipeline engineering experience required. Consulting preferred.
  • Or Master's Degree in Mechanical or Civil Engineering and 2 years of pipeline engineering experience required. Consulting preferred.
  • Strong knowledge in standard pipeline engineering techniques and procedures.
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ills.
  • Ability to work methodically and analytically in a quantitative problem-solving environment, and demonstrated critical thinking skills.
  • Strong computer skills (e.g., Microsoft Office Suite).
  • Strong computer skills (e.g., AutoCAD, MicroStation, ATF).
  • Strong attention to detail, facilitation, team building, collaboration, organization, and problem-solving skills.
  • Engineers in Training-EIT Certification preferred.
